S4 E5: Superintendent Clay Corbin on the Evolution of Innovative Programming 


 


On this week’s episode, we’re talking with Superintendent Clay Corbin about developing programming that supports education, empowerment, and healing. We dive into the “space and grace” required for creating something new, and the challenges and positives of leading innovation. 


 


Clay Corbin is Superintendent of the Northwestern Regional Adult Detention Center, where he has served in multiple roles over the past twenty three years. Superintendent Corbin is passionate about creating programming that benefits the people he serves, and committed to doing so in a collaborative, community-focused way.
